Faith and Politics Institute (EIN: 52-1759052) has filed an IRS Form 990 since at least fiscal year 2016. In its fiscal year 2018 IRS Form 990 filing, Faith and Politics Institute, a 501(c)(3) charitable organization, reported compensation for 2 out of 8 total employees. Among the employees shown here, the average compensation is $164,858. The highest compensated employee at Faith and Politics Institute is Joan Mooney with fiscal year 2018 compensation of $224,925.

Mission Statement

PROVIDE OPPORTUNITIES FOR POLITICAL LEADERS TO FOCUS ON THE UNWAVERING COMMITMENT THEY SHARE IN SERVICE TO OUR NATION AND ACROSS POLITICAL AFFILIATIONS, RACE, AND FAITH BY CULTIVATING MUTUAL RESPECT, MORAL REFLECTION AND HONEST CONVERSATION.
